The RV-3 is a copper counter flow heat exchanger, 2.1 meters in length. It is installed as part of the waste system and as hot water passes through the inner bore of the heat exchanger, cold mains water is delivered simultaneously through the outer part of the heat exchanger, heating up as it goes.

The Showersave Recoh-vert is recognised by BRE in SAP under Appendix Q as well as in the Product Characteristics database of SAP 2009. It is 66% efficient (recognised by BRE) and therefore significantly improves the Dwelling Emission Rate (DER) ensuring Code Level 3 & 4 are achieved at the lowest possible cost and without the need to install renewables.

The system can also be installed in apartments where there is a general service duct. If this is not the case see the RT-1

The inner pipe is twin walled copper with an air gap. This ensures compliance with EN1717, where an air break to drain is required. In other words, you do not need to keep the drain OPEN as some of competetors do. This ensures NO opportunity for nasty smells to eminate from the system. It also insulates the system against noise.
The system has no pumps, controllers or electrical connections. This ensures that it is simple to install and requires no maintenance over its life which which is expected to be in excess of 20 years.
The inlet side of the Recoh – vert is connected to the mains water system. The outlet side can be installed in two different ways, namely:
A Combined connection to the shower mixer tap’s
cold water connection and the water heater.
C Separate connection of the cold water connection
to the water heater only.
The largest energy and CO2, saving is achieved by using System A.
The performance of systems A and C are recognised within the SAP Products Characteristics Database (PCDB) for energy savings calculations. System A will provide the maximum energy saving, with an efficiency of 66%. According SAP the efficiency of system C is 56% (assuming a 91/min flow rate).
